# LedgerPeek Environment Variables

LedgerPeek is Ostrander's audit-log viewer. New team members should copy the sample env, set LP_ENV=dev and LP_RETENTION_DAYS=30, and point LP_SOURCE at the dev log bucket. The viewer cannot decrypt archived entries without its decryption credential, so append this line to your env file:

sealed setting: LEDGER_TOKEN20=6148d35bbb480b0ab79e

## Environment Variables: Queue-Depth Autoscaler

The Marlowe autoscaler reads `QDA_POLL_INTERVAL` (seconds between depth checks) and `QDA_MAX_REPLICAS` (hard ceiling, never exceed 40 in staging). Both are required; startup fails loudly if either is missing. It also authenticates to the Harrowgate queue broker, which requires a credential. Add this line to your env file:

secret setting of kageg-bawep: RELAY_SECRET5=3c3b0

**Runbook: Squatwatch scanner.** If Squatwatch flags a package, don't panic — most hits are near-miss names from internal forks. Check the edit-distance score first; anything under 2 against a top-downloaded package deserves a real look. Quarantine via the registry toggle, ping the author, and log the verdict. Triage criteria and the quarantine toggle walkthrough are on the page below.

operations page: https://confluence.lumicsys.internal/projects/display/projects/display

Order cutoff for Millwheat Bakery is enforced at 14:00 local time by the scheduler, not the storefront. Reviewer note: the storefront banner is cosmetic; the authoritative check lives in cutoff_guard. If a late order slips through, it means the clock skew tolerance was widened. Before approving, confirm the deploy matches the trace token recorded below.

build token for yahig-kaguf: htk3_c19

**Action item (PM-214, Skylark gateway reconnect storm):**
Owner: platform on-call rotation. The bug: clients reconnected with zero jitter after a gateway restart, stampeding the Orvand edge nodes. Fix landed in `wsclient/backoff.go` — exponential backoff with full jitter and a hard cap. New folks: never hand-roll reconnect loops; import the shared backoff module. Any change to these knobs needs load-test sign-off from the traffic team. The constants the fix introduced are reproduced below for reference.

tuning table, kawep-tawif:
CAPS = {
    "olidor": 80,
    "belion": 7,
    "quenys": 225,
    "druox": 839,
    "fraath": 482,
}